Transaction 2b938090a9ddad32b6c639dd7417b0799d8d630373648abf189dca8733189013
1 Input
1 Output
-
2b938090a9ddad32b6c639dd7417b0799d8d630373648abf189dca8733189013:0
- value
- 1789405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 668f5094f58f19c0e21a03ff886598d28bd32a8a OP_EQUAL
- address
- 3B3JXo69YWNzUhJMxwW1ezmgnaF8nUtbDY